Anyone with a Koyo radiator for a del sol Vtec i have a question.
hey i just bought a Koyo radiator for my del sol (the Vtec Model Koyo) and i need to know what radiator cap to use because i tryed my greddy cap from from my stock radiator and its too small. so anyone who has this radiator i need to know what cap your using and what presure to get also.

Re: Anyone with a Koyo radiator for a del sol Vtec i have a question. (matt56)
My koyo came with a cap. It was a 0.9 instead of the original rad's 1.1
They sell them at autozone. just get one that looks exactly like your oem cap, except on the side where it says 1.1, get the one that reads 0.9.
